Senior Financial Analyst

NBCUniversal
Posted 5 hours ago
🇺🇸United States🏢Hybrid💰$80K–$90K📁Finance

Technical Operations, Engineering, and Cyber Security within the NBCU Operations and Technology division have an operating cash flow of $800M+ ($1.1B FCF). The group functions as a global shared service within NBCUniversal, performing critical functions including Media, Broadcast and Studio Operations and production, Content Supply Chain, Information Technology and Engineering, and Cyber Security. The group operates from numerous locations worldwide, including New York, Los Angeles, Denver, and London. The Senior Financial Analyst will play an integral role on the Tech Operations, Engineering, Cyber (TOEC) FP&A team, which oversees the consolidation and analysis of financial information (OCF, Capital, and Allocations) across multiple lines of business. The position offers unique exposure to strategic planning that has an enterprise-wide impact. This role will report to the VP of FP&A for Tech Operations, Engineering, Cyber. Here you can: Assist in all aspects of annual budgeting, quarterly forecasting, analyzing key metrics and trends, and summarizing for executive level presentations Ensure accuracy and completeness of financial data and provide regular reporting on financial performance, variances, and trends Identify and streamline system operations, reporting, and forecasting processes Collaborate with finance business partners to tell a compelling, concise, and consistent financial story Assist in the planning and close processes related to Central P&Ls, including but not limited to accruals, project maintenance, and workforce planning Cultivate productive partnerships with internal and external stakeholders to enhance business outcomes Contribute to presentations and undertake ad-hoc projects & analysis as needed, providing insight into financial performance and key performance indicators (KPIs) Here you'll need: Bachelor's Degree in Business Administration, Accounting, Finance, or related field 2+ years of experience in Finance, Accounting and/or Consulting Solid financial and analytical skills including the ability to contribute to complex financial models and executive-level presentations Must be proficient with MS Office Suite products – particularly advanced Excel and PowerPoint skills Desired Characteristics Solid analytical abilities, with experience in forecasting and planning Excellent organizational skills and proven ability to handle multiple projects simultaneously in a fast-paced environment Self-starter who can work independently Exceptional interpersonal, oral and written communication skills Continuous improvement attitude, ability to seek out and implement internal or external best practices Proven computer/analysis skills, particularly Excel and PowerPoint Accuracy and attention to detail and deadlines Additional Information This position currently has a hybrid schedule, which requires contributing from the office a minimum of four days per week. The Company reserves the right to change in-office requirements at any time. This position is eligible for company sponsored benefits, including medical, dental and vision insurance, 401(k), paid leave, tuition reimbursement, and a variety of other discounts and perks. Learn more about the benefits offered by NBCUniversal by visiting the Benefits page of the Careers website. Salary: $80,000 - $90,000.
